Cozumel has abundant reefs that are just off the southern shore of the island, swept by a mild current and offering many shallow nearshore coral gardens that makes it great for the novice diver. For those more experienced divers, don't worry. Cozumel offers areas with swifter current and coral pinnacles near the drop-off that is challenging for the intermediate divers and vertical walls in deep water for the advanced diver.

Cozumel Scuba Diving

Scuba Diving is one of the most popular things to do in Cozumel. This is largely because of the extensive and beautiful coral reefs that have made Cozumel famous among divers worldwide. Its reefs are continually refreshed by the flow of the Yucatan current and this is what helps produce the clear blue water with visibility often exceeding upwards of 100 feet (30 meters).
